How much do construction millwright j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for construction millwright in Texas is $24.86,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.37 and $31.35 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a construction millwright?

Construction millwrights are skilled tradespeople responsible for installing, maintaining, repairing, and dismantling industrial machines and equipment in construction settings. They work with a variety of tools and machinery, including conveyors, pumps, compressors, and large mechanical systems. Millwrights ensure that equipment is aligned and functioning properly, often interpreting complex blueprints and schematics. Their work is essential to keeping construction projects running efficiently and safely.

What are some common challenges faced by construction millwrights on a job site?

Construction Millwrights often encounter challenges such as working in confined spaces, handling heavy machinery, and maintaining precise alignment of equipment under tight deadlines. They must also adapt to changing site conditions and coordinate closely with other trades, such as electricians and engineers, to ensure smooth installation and maintenance processes. Effective communication and a strong safety focus are essential to successfully overcoming these challenges and delivering projects on time.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a construction millwright,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Construction Millwright, you need strong mechanical aptitude, precision alignment skills, and typically a technical diploma or apprenticeship certification in industrial mechanics. Familiarity with tools such as laser alignment systems, hoists, and industrial machinery, as well as safety certifications like OSHA or local equivalents, is essential. Excellent problem-solving abilities, teamwork, and attention to detail are valuable soft skills in this role. These skills ensure the safe, efficient installation and maintenance of complex machinery, which is critical for minimizing downtime and maintaining project timelines.

What is the difference between Construction Millwright vs Industrial Millwright?

AspectConstruction MillwrightIndustrial Millwright
CertificationsRed Seal, OSHA safety trainingRed Seal, OSHA safety training
Work EnvironmentConstruction sites, outdoor, variableFactories, plants, indoor, controlled
Employer & IndustryConstruction companies, infrastructure projectsManufacturing, processing plants

Construction Millwrights and Industrial Millwrights share similar certifications and safety training but differ mainly in work environment and industry focus. Construction Millwrights work primarily on outdoor construction sites installing and maintaining equipment, while Industrial Millwrights operate within factories and plants maintaining machinery. Both roles require technical skills and safety certifications, but their daily tasks and work settings vary significantly.

Job description

Primary Responsibilities

Plan and execute mechanical maintenance projects and provide maintenance support for plant equipment.

  • Safely perform installation, troubleshooting, maintenance, and repairs on all plant mechanical equipment
  • Support mill maintenance during downdays and outages and otherwise as needed
  • Ability to cut and weld for fabrication
  • Corrective and preventive maintenance problem resolution
  • Ability to perform sprocket alignments, change various types of bearings, and ability to properly measure layouts
  • Properly and safely rig heavy machinery components


Job Qualifications

A willingness to learn and grow is critical for this position.

  • Must have a mechanical aptitude and industrial mechanical experience; 3 years preferred
  • Willing to work overtime and weekends with occasional travel to other company facilities
  • High school diploma or equivalent
  • Ability to grasp complex concepts and pay attention to detail
  • Able to read and interpret blueprints and engineering drawings
  • Outstanding attendance record
  • Verbal and written communication skills
  • Experience in a high-volume manufacturing environment
